Why Live in Woodbury

Woodbury, a historic neighborhood just 13 miles south of Philadelphia, offers a suburban lifestyle with the charm of one of the oldest small cities in the United States. Founded by Quakers in 1693, Woodbury features grid-style residential roads lined with leafy trees and sidewalks, where street parking is common. The neighborhood showcases a variety of architectural styles, including bungalows, colonials, and ranch homes, all situated on modest lots with shallow setbacks. Woodbury is home to several well-maintained public parks, such as Bell Lake Park, which offers fishing, a paved walking trail, and winter ice skating, and Sherwood Green Playground, which includes slides, climbing structures, a basketball court, and an open field. Broad Street serves as the local hub for dining and shopping, featuring a bakery, eateries with American, Middle Eastern, and Latin American cuisine, and the cozy Whole and Grounded Café. For Mexican cuisine, El Manantial provides authentic dishes and a grocery shop with traditional staples. Local shops like On the Record and Woodbury Antiques offer unique finds, while big box stores are a short drive away on Cooper Street. The neighborhood also includes Inspira Hospital, providing quick access to medical care. Woodbury residents primarily travel by car, with access to extensive bus lines and proximity to Interstate 295 and the New Jersey Turnpike, making it convenient to reach Philadelphia in about 30 minutes.
